I now own 4 of these faucets - I am going through the house and replacing all the bathroom faucets over time. These are nice looking and work perfectly - at least so far. The oldest one I have is about 2 years old. Installing is a breeze *IF*: 1) You are not replacing a really old faucet - old faucets can require significantly more work 2) You can bend and get under a sink to work - large people with bad backs beware 3) You have the right tools - you don't need much to get the faucet in but getting an old one out can be an adventure My bane has been my 30+ year old existing faucets. They are on soldered copper lines going into usually bad shut-off valves (bad rubber washers). To replace the lines with compression fittings I have to turn off the house water, de-solder (or cut if there is enough line) the old valves off, then install new 1/4 turn compression valves and flexible compression lines. Once this is done I am ready for the old faucet. A really old faucet may have so much corrosion that the nuts will not come off no mater what you try. If you can get them to loosen up using oil and energy, then it's a simple matter of unscrewing a few nuts. If not, get out a hack saw blade and start cutting them out. Clean the area up around the old faucet, then drop in the new one and screw it into place - very simple to put one in. (I left out some plumbing hints: Teflon tape, plumbers compound, plumbers putty, etc. These help you prevent any leaks) Read more
